语音通话平台如何提升语音识别准确率?

随着科技的不断发展,语音通话平台在人们的生活中扮演着越来越重要的角色。然而,语音识别准确率的问题一直是困扰着用户和开发者的难题。如何提升语音识别准确率,成为了语音通话平台发展的关键。本文将从以下几个方面探讨如何提升语音识别准确率。

一、提高语音质量

  1. 优化编码算法:采用高效的编码算法,如LDPC(低密度奇偶校验)编码,可以降低语音信号的失真,提高语音质量。

  2. 噪声抑制:在语音通话过程中,噪声会严重影响语音识别准确率。通过采用噪声抑制技术,如谱减法、自适应滤波等,可以有效降低噪声对语音识别的影响。

  3. 语音增强:通过语音增强技术,如波束形成、谱峰增强等,可以提高语音的清晰度和可懂度,从而提高语音识别准确率。

二、优化语音识别算法

  1. 增强特征提取能力:特征提取是语音识别的关键环节,通过优化特征提取算法,如MFCC(梅尔频率倒谱系数)、PLP(感知线性预测)等,可以提高语音识别准确率。

  2. 改进声学模型:声学模型是语音识别的核心,通过改进声学模型,如采用深度神经网络(DNN)、循环神经网络(RNN)等,可以提高语音识别准确率。

  3. 优化语言模型:语言模型负责对识别出的语音进行语义分析,通过优化语言模型,如采用隐马尔可夫模型(HMM)、基于统计的N-gram模型等,可以提高语音识别准确率。

三、数据增强与标注

  1. 数据增强:通过数据增强技术,如时间扩展、频率变换、声谱变换等,可以增加训练数据量,提高语音识别模型的泛化能力。

  2. 数据标注:高质量的数据标注对于语音识别模型的训练至关重要。通过采用专业的语音标注人员,确保标注数据的准确性。

四、跨语言与跨领域语音识别

  1. 跨语言语音识别:针对不同语言的语音识别,可以采用多语言模型,如采用基于转换器的多语言模型,提高跨语言语音识别准确率。

  2. 跨领域语音识别:针对不同领域的语音识别,可以采用领域自适应技术,如领域自适应深度学习,提高跨领域语音识别准确率。

五、云服务与边缘计算

  1. 云服务:通过云计算技术,可以实现语音识别模型的快速部署和扩展,提高语音识别准确率。

  2. 边缘计算:在边缘设备上部署语音识别模型,可以降低延迟,提高实时性,同时减少对云服务的依赖。

六、用户反馈与持续优化

  1. 用户反馈:通过收集用户反馈,了解语音识别在实际应用中的问题,为模型优化提供依据。

  2. 持续优化:根据用户反馈和实际应用情况,持续优化语音识别模型,提高语音识别准确率。

总之,提升语音通话平台的语音识别准确率需要从多个方面入手,包括提高语音质量、优化语音识别算法、数据增强与标注、跨语言与跨领域语音识别、云服务与边缘计算以及用户反馈与持续优化等。通过不断探索和实践,相信语音通话平台的语音识别准确率将得到显著提升。

猜你喜欢:IM出海整体解决方案